Output 430cc6d38defb43d4da69ce272c082d00efd8a47fc7d0cbd96569d4cfced84b8:1

value
2102482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18de280880e2a58105f98699a16da32fe18d2f9d OP_EQUAL
address
33xWGqsyMykpDUBkj39MMQ832ZptbVoKuL
transaction
430cc6d38defb43d4da69ce272c082d00efd8a47fc7d0cbd96569d4cfced84b8
confirmations
304671
spent
true